いつも御世話になっております。
SQLについてなのですが、VBからmdbのテーブルへ
SQLを投げています。
Aにあって、Bにない値を重複なく取得したいのですが、
以下のSQLだと、
「AにあってBにないが
Aテーブルの値が各レコードとも2〜3レコードずつ
重複して取得される」
という結果になってしまいます・・・
SELECT DISTINCT B_RECNO,*
From A,B
WHERE (A.A_SEQ)
NOT IN (SELECT B_SEQ FROM B) ORDER BY A_RECNO
どのようにSQL文を書けばうまくいくか、
お分かりの方が居ましたら
宜しくお願い致します。
開発環境:VB6
ACCESS2000
すみません。
自己解決しました。
お騒がせしました
ツイート | ![]() |